Ayushman Bharat Offline Application Process: The Ayushman Bharat Pradhan Mantri Jan Arogya Yojana (PM-JAY) is a health insurance scheme by the Government of India. Under this scheme, the eligible families can avail cashless treatment up to ₹5 lakh per family per year at empaneled hospitals across India.
Eligible people can apply for the scheme through the offline process by visiting any hospital or a Common Service Centre (CSC).

Where to Apply Offline?
Eligible beneficiaries can visit:
- Any hospital empanelled under PM-JAY.
- Common Service Centre (CSC)
- Ayushman Bharat helpdesk
An operator named Arogya Mitra helps the applicants in completing the process.
Offline Application Process
| Step | Process Details |
|---|---|
| Step 1 | Visit a PM-JAY empanelled hospital or CSC. |
| Step 2 | Submit details such as PM letter, Ration Card Number, Mobile Number, or RSBY URN. |
| Step 3 | The Arogya Mitra searches your name in the beneficiary database. |
| Step 4 | If your name is found, identity verification is done using Aadhaar Card or another government-issued ID. |
| Step 5 | Family details are verified through the Ration Card or Family ID. |
| Step 6 | Required documents are scanned and uploaded to the system. |
| Step 7 | The application is sent to the insurance company or trust for verification. |
| Step 8 | The State Health Agency (SHA) checks the application and gives final approval or rejection. |
| Step 9 | After approval, the PM-JAY e-card is issued to the beneficiary. |
Detailed Step-by-Step Process
Step 1: Visit the Application Centre
Go to the nearest:
- PM-JAY empanelled hospital
- Common Service Centre (CSC)
Carry all required documents with you.
Step 2: Submit Basic Details
The Arogya Mitra will ask for one of the following:
- PM-JAY letter
- RSBY URN
- Ration Card No.
- Cell Phone Number
These details are used to search your record in the system.
Step 3: Beneficiary Search
The operator checks whether your name is available in the PM-JAY database.
The search may be done using:
- Name
- Position;
- Mobile no.
- Ration Card No.
- RSBY URN
Step 4: Identity Verification
If your name is found, they will check your identity.
Documents generally accepted include:
- Aadhaar Card
- PAN Card
- Any valid govt. ID
The documents are scanned and uploaded.
Step 5: Family Verification
The Arogya Mitra verifies family members through the following:
- ID Family
- Other family documents authorised
- Family records are submitted to be approved.
Family records are uploaded for approval.
Step 6: Approval Process
The application is checked by:
- Insurance Company or Trust
- State Health Agency (SHA)
The application may be:
- Approved
- Rejected
- Sent for further verification
Step 7: E-Card Generation
Upon approval, the beneficiary is issued a PM-JAY e-card.
This card enables cashless treatment at empanelled hospitals across India.
Documents Required
Applicants should carry the following documents:
| Document | Purpose |
| Aadhaar Card | Identity proof |
| PAN Card (if available) | Additional identity proof |
| Address Proof | Verification of residence |
| Mobile Number | Contact details |
| E-mail ID (if available) | Communication purpose |
| Ration Card | Family verification |
| Caste Certificate (if applicable) | Category verification |
| Income Certificate | Income verification |
| Family Status Proof | Joint or nuclear family details |
Important Points
- The offline process does not require an online form.
- The application process is completed with the help of Arogya Mitra.
- Beneficiaries are required to verify with original documents.
- The PM-JAY e-card is issued only after approval from the concerned authority.
- The scheme provides cashless treatment to eligible families through the e-card.
